CROYDON COUNCIL

ROAD TRAFFIC REGULATION ACT, 1984, SECTIONS 14 AND 15 AS AMENDED BY THE ROAD TRAFFIC (TEMPORARY RESTRICTIONS) ACT 1991

AND ALL OTHER ENABLING POWERS

EXTENSIONS OF EXISTING TEMPORARY PROHIBITIONS OF VEHICULAR TRAFFIC & PARKING – APSLEY ROAD AND BELFAST ROAD, SOUTH NORWOOD

1. Croydon Council, HEREBY GIVE NOTICE that the Secretary of State has issued a direction under Section 15 of the Road Traffic Regulation Act 1984 to extend the temporary prohibitions specified in this Notice for six months to allow for the introduction of experimental traffic schemes.

2. Whilst the said Order continues in force: -

A) Apsley Road will be closed to vehicular traffic (except pedal cycles) at its junction with Albert Road.

B) Belfast Road will be closed to vehicular traffic (except pedal cycles) at its junction with Albert Road.

C) The existing double yellow lines prohibiting waiting at any time at the junction of Apsley Road with Albert Road will be extended by 10 metres south-westwards to form a turning area.

D) The existing double yellow lines prohibiting waiting at any time at the junction of Belfast Road with Albert Road will be extended by 5 metres south-westwards to form a turning area.

3. The restrictions shall not apply in respect of:

(a) a vehicle being used for fire brigade, ambulance or police purposes.

(b) anything done with the permission of a police constable in uniform or a civil enforcement officer.

(c) a vehicle being used for the purposes of a statutory undertaker in an emergency, such as the loss of supplies of gas, electricity or water to premises in the area, which necessitates the bringing of vehicles into a section of road to which the order applies.

4. Whilst the closures are in place the diversion route for north-eastbound traffic will be via Sandown Road (only outside School Pedestrian Zone hours i.e., 8 - 9:30am and 2 - 4pm), Ferndale Road and Belmont Road. For south-westbound traffic the diversion route will be via Watcombe Road, Oakley Road (only outside School Pedestrian Zone hours i.e., 8 - 9:30am and 2 - 4pm) and Dundee Road. Alternatively, traffic can divert via Albert Road, Watcombe Road and Portland Road and then via either Ingatestone Road and Belfast Road or via Apsley Road.

5. The duration of the Order, which originally came into operation on 23 October 2020 and was due to expire on 23 April 2022, will be extended for six months to expire on 23 October 2022.
